Abstract
The invention discloses a kind of log collecting method, system, device and computer readable storage medium, wherein method includes:When monitoring operating system failure, the target journaling of the operating system is collected;The target journaling is sent to BMC by KCS links, so that the BMC preserves the target journaling.It can be seen that, a kind of log collecting method provided in an embodiment of the present invention, can target journaling be sent to when operating system breaks down by BMC by KCS links, target journaling be preserved by BMC, therefore, when there is delaying machine in operating system, corresponding target journaling can also be checked or downloaded in BMC to analyze machine of this time delaying, without reappearing this failure, therefore can effectively improve the efficiency for machine analysis of delaying, so as to reduce the duration for the machine of delaying, server is made faster to put into normal use.

Referring to Fig. 1, a kind of log collecting method provided in an embodiment of the present invention specifically includes:
S201 when monitoring operating system failure, collects the target journaling of the operating system.
In the present solution, server collocation BMC (Baseboard Management Controller, substrate management control
Device), physical link, i.e. KCS (Keyboard Controller Style, keyboard control are equipped between the OS and BMC of server
Device mode processed) link, OS can be by the transmission IPMI orders of KCS links to BMC.
Specifically, the operating status of server OS is monitored in real time, when monitor server failure delay machine when,
The target journaling of the OS is collected immediately.Wherein, target journaling can be the fault log of server OS, such as during the system failure
Kernel (kernel) daily record;OS daily records when can also be this booting of fault log and server.Can certainly be other
Be conducive to analyze the daily record for machine situation of delaying.It is, when monitoring server failure, can immediately collect its failure day
Other daily records for being conducive to analyze machine situation of delaying are collected while will or collection fault log, other daily records can be
OS has been saved in the daily record in server before breaking down.Specifically collecting which daily record can set previously according to demand,
When server breaks down, it is collected according to preset daily record type, using all daily records being collected into as target day
Will, in case being sent to BMC.
It should be noted that other than server OS this fault logs, other kinds of daily record can not also be
It is retransmited when monitoring failure, that is, can BMC, such as the booting daily record of OS, Ke Yishi be sent to by KCS links in advance
BMC is just sent it to after powering, to avoid sending time mistake caused by once sending mass data when server delays machine
It is long.
Wherein, the failure that server OS occurs does not influence the collection and transmission to daily record.
The target journaling is sent to BMC, so that the BMC protects the target journaling by S202 by KCS links
It deposits.
Specifically, target journaling is sent to BMC by KCS links.It should be noted that server can utilize IPMI
Target journaling is sent to BMC by (Intelligent Platform Management Interface) order by KCS links.Firstly the need of writing code in BMC
So that BMC can receive the IPMI orders that OS sends daily record.BMC is preserved after target journaling is received, and staff can
To download the target journaling for checking above-mentioned server in BMC.

Referring to Fig. 3, a kind of specific log collecting method provided in an embodiment of the present invention specifically includes:
S301 when monitoring operating system failure, collects the target journaling of the operating system.
Target journaling progress fragment is obtained fragment daily record by S302.
The fragment daily record is sent to BMC by S303 by KCS, so that the fragment daily record is combined as institute by the BMC
The target journaling is preserved after stating target journaling.
Specifically, after target journaling is collected into, the target journaling is subjected to fragment first, is then used by KCS
The log information of fragment is sent to BMC by IPMI orders, and after BMC is collected into the log information of all fragments, burst information is deposited
It stores up in journal file, user can check or download the journal file in BMC.
It should be noted that for the transmission of each daily record can first fragment retransmit to BMC, such as booting daily record,
Need the correlation log that timing is sent can first be carried out fragment before sending, be combined again after being sent to BMC.This
Outside, in order to efficiently use Fragmentation, a threshold value for needing fragment, that is, the size when daily record to be sent can be set
During more than the threshold value, just it is necessary to carry out fragment, if it is not, without sliced transmission can then to save Fragmentation straight for explanation
Connect transmission.
It should be noted that BMC can also directly preserve fragment daily record, that is, by target journaling with fragment daily record
Form directly preserves, and is combined to obtain target when target journaling needs are checked, then by fragment corresponding with target journaling
Daily record.
Since journal file may be larger, the efficiency that can effectively improve transmission will be retransmited after its fragment, it can
Target journaling timely is sent to BMC.
